AI Contract Overview
This contract involves the design and fabrication of high-precision injection molds specifically for Viton seals, which are critical components used in aerospace applications. The molds must be manufactured according to detailed NASA engineering drawings, ensuring the seals provide permanent bonding and maintain continuous sealing surfaces, essential for reliability in demanding environments. The project is a subcontract under the aerospace manufacturing sector, classified under NAICS code 333511, which relates to the production of precision machining products. The work will be performed in Huntsville, with the National Aeronautics and Space Administration (NASA) Shared Services Center overseeing the contract. The solicitation was posted on May 12, 2026, and responses are due by May 15, 2026, indicating a tight turnaround for proposal submission. The contract underscores the emphasis on high standards and precision necessary for aerospace seal fabrication, supporting NASA's stringent requirements for durable and effective sealing solutions in their engineering applications.
